General Description

The AD7622 is a 16-bit, 2 MSPS, charge redistribution SAR, fully differential, analog-to-digital converter (ADC) that operates from a single 2.5 V power supply.

The part contains a high speed, 16-bit sampling ADC, an internal conversion clock, an internal reference (and buffer), error correction circuits, and both serial and parallel system interface ports.
